Registrar – Training Operations Specialist

Job Description
• Facilitate and oversee course administration taskings for over 900 students each month, supporting an average of 4,500 student registration and course administrative actions in CSOD or via email.
• Candidates must be proficient or willing to learn the following Cornerstone OnDemand (CSOD) functions, including student registration requests, student holds, waitlist inquiries, prerequisite requirements, roster reconciliation, and graduation completions using manual processes in tandem with BOT assistance designed for our operational environment. Additional responsibilities include course material distribution, processing completion data for retroactive courses in CSOD, records & retention procedures using SharePoint, and shared mailbox triage.
• Be proficient or willing to learn back-end administration of CSOD, which may include creating or cancelling “Events” (e.g., event IDs, course descriptions) and “Sessions” (e.g., dates, times, seat quotes).
• Create and send mass “Login Information” and “Final Roster” communications to the Acquisition Workforce (AWF) in collaboration with the HSAI Training Operations Manager, Contracting Officer’s Representative (COR), and the HSAI contracting team using Microsoft Outlook Templates.
• Understand the basics of Microsoft Teams, as it is the office’s virtual classroom platform; supporting courses under the HSAI Instructional Technologist may be required.
• Have a working knowledge of Microsoft Teams, Outlook, Excel, Word, and SharePoint is essential to this role.
Job Requirements
- U.S. Citizenship
- Bachelor’s Degree or Higher
- 2+ years in higher education, adult learning, course administration, or a closely related field.
- 2+ years using Cornerstone OnDemand (CSOD) as a back-end administrator or comparable LMS experience.
- Ability to obtain and maintain DHS Suitability
- Strong attention to detail and the ability to self-verify work prior to submission for review is required.
- Soft skills, including the ability to work independently, remain flexible, be resourceful, collaborate effectively, take initiative, and work exceptionally well with individuals at all career levels—including those who may be indecisive, former military, stoic, or minimally responsive via email.
- Working knowledge of SharePoint.
- Working knowledge of Microsoft Outlook templates and mass email distribution.
- Working knowledge of Microsoft Word and Excel.
- Basic working knowledge of Microsoft Teams.
